
Drying Out a Damp Bay Window
The bay is the coldest place in most Victorian and Edwardian houses, and it is where condensation, peeling paint and black mould show up first. There are structural reasons for that, and once you understand them the remedy is straightforward.
Why bays are worse than flat windows
A bay projects out of the building, so it has three or five exposed faces plus a roof and a floor, all of them thin, all of them cold. It has more glass per square metre of floor than any other part of the house. Its cills are frequently below the level of the internal floor structure and are cold bridged straight to outside. And it usually contains a radiator directly under the glass, pushing warm moist air onto the coldest surface in the room.
Diagnose before you spend
Condensation shows as even misting on the glass and water pooling on the cill, worst on cold mornings. Penetrating damp shows as a patch that darkens after rain, often around the cill ends or where pointing has failed. Rising damp is rare at bay cill level. Salts, blown plaster and a tide mark suggest something other than condensation. Treating one as the other wastes money.
- Even misting: condensation
- Wet after rain: penetrating damp
- Blown plaster and salts: investigate further
- Mould in corners: cold bridging plus humidity
Fix the building defects first
Check the bay roof covering and its flashing, the pointing between stone or brick and the frames, the cill throating and its drip, and whether the external ground level has risen against the bay. A bay with a leaking flat roof will keep being damp regardless of glazing. This is unglamorous work but it is the foundation.
Then treat the glazing
Secondary glazing across the full bay does two things for damp. The room side pane sits close to room temperature, so warm moist air no longer meets a cold surface and stops condensing there. And the continuous seal stops the cold draught that was chilling the whole bay area. Reconsider the radiator
A radiator under a bay window is an old convention from the days of uninsulated glass, intended to counter the downdraught. Once secondary glazing is fitted, the downdraught largely disappears and the radiator position matters less. If you are redecorating anyway, moving it, or at minimum fitting a reflective panel behind it and keeping curtains from covering it, improves both comfort and condensation.
Ventilate the bay area
Bays often sit behind heavy curtains that trap a pocket of cold still air. That pocket is where mould grows. Trickle vents in the secondary frames, curtains that stop at cill level rather than sealing the bay off, and a shelf that does not block air movement all help. Ventilation and warmth together beat either alone.
The order of work
Roof and pointing, then any plaster repairs, then glazing, then decoration, then furniture layout. Doing decoration before the glazing means doing it twice, and doing glazing before fixing a leaking bay roof means an expensive product sitting in front of an ongoing problem.
